QA Engineer - Key Finder

  • Full-Time
  • On-Site

Job Description:


Company: Key Finder
Location: On-Site, Damascus
Employment Type: Full-Time
Department: Quality Assurance

Job Purpose

Ensure KeyFinder's app and website deliver a high-quality, reliable, and seamless user experience through comprehensive manual and automated testing.

Key Responsibilities

  • Conduct manual and automated testing of KeyFinder's core platform features, including listings, search and filtering functions, and user accounts.
  • Prepare, execute, and maintain detailed test cases and test scenarios based on product requirements.
  • Test system integrations, APIs, and platform workflows to ensure smooth operation.
  • Identify technical defects and issues, document them clearly, and collaborate with the development team to ensure resolution.
  • Contribute to improving QA processes and expanding automated test coverage.
  • Apply User Acceptance Testing (UAT) procedures and provide actionable feedback.
  • Generate test reports and performance reports to inform development and management.
  • Support continuous testing within CI/CD pipelines to ensure timely and high-quality releases.

Required Skills & Qualifications

  • Bachelor's degree in Computer Science, Software Engineering, or a related field.
  • 2+ years of experience in QA, testing web and mobile applications.
  • Experience with manual testing and automated testing frameworks.
  • Knowledge of testing tools such as Selenium, TestNG, JUnit, Cypress, or Playwright is a plus.
  • Familiarity with CI/CD practices and pipelines.
  • Strong problem-solving, analytical, and attention-to-detail skills.
  • Effective communication skills to report issues and collaborate with developers.

What We Offer

  • Hands-on experience testing a dynamic app and web platform.
  • Opportunity to contribute directly to improving platform quality and user experience.
  • Collaborative, growth-focused, and on-site work environment.